Abstract
A door operating system including a control unit and at least one sensor device, the system configured to operate a door from a closed state into an opened state. The sensor device is configured to observe an observation area and provide image data to the control unit, which is configured to receive and process the observation image data. Processing the data includes detecting an individual inside the observation area, extracting pose information and/or viewing direction information corresponding to the individual, determining, based on the pose information and/or the viewing direction information, a probability value representing the probability that the individual intends to pass the door, and determining whether the probability value is higher than a probability threshold value, wherein the door operating system operates the door from a closed state in an opened state if the control unit determines that the probability value is higher than a probability threshold value.
